Knit and Jersey Fabric
Near from my home, there is a store that sell the jersey fabric which is very cheap because the store sell the fabric in kilos.  On my next project I will make my own maxi dress that suit for me.  It will save my money a lot if I make my own dress.  Can't wait for that. I'll post the result later.

The hardest part when sewing jersey fabric is, the needle was I used is broken the fabric sew because the structure of the jersey and needle I used is not suitable.  The other difficulties is the knit or jersey fabric will curl up if you are not using serger machine, and I don't have serger machine.  When cutting the fabric you will have to be careful, because it will curl and you didn't have the good measurement.

Anyway, I was looking on the Pinterest how to solve the problem when sewing knit or jersey fabric.  It says that I have to use ball point needle so it wont broken your fabric, use close distance stitching, and you can use twin needle if you can for make semi serger seam.
